How we got your number
BMI is weight in kilograms divided by height in metres squared. Pounds and feet are converted first, at 1 lb = 0.453592 kg and 1 in = 2.54 cm. Categories follow the WHO classification for adults.

Lower thresholds for Asian populations
A WHO expert consultation in 2004 looked at the evidence that risk of type 2 diabetes and cardiovascular disease starts climbing at a lower BMI in many Asian populations than in European ones, at the same index value. Rather than redraw the categories, it proposed additional public health action points at 23 for increased risk and 27.5 for high risk.
Those figures are used in national guidance in countries including Singapore, China, Japan and India, and by several clinicians elsewhere for patients of South Asian, Chinese and South East Asian descent. The relevant population here is ancestry, not the country you live in.
Where BMI gets it wrong
Muscle. Muscle is denser than fat, so a trained body weighs more at the same size. Rowers, sprinters, rugby forwards and most committed lifters read overweight or obese with very low body fat. The number is not measuring what you think it is measuring.
Pregnancy. BMI is not interpreted during pregnancy. Weight gain is expected and planned, and the figure that matters to a midwife is your pre-pregnancy BMI, which sets the recommended gain for the nine months.
Older adults. People lose muscle and bone with age while keeping or gaining fat, so BMI can stay flat while body composition worsens. In over-65s a slightly higher BMI is associated with better outcomes, and some guidance moves the healthy band up to roughly 23 to 27.
Children and teenagers. The adult cutoffs do not apply at all. A growing body changes shape with age and sex, so paediatric BMI has to be read against percentile curves from the CDC or the WHO growth standards, where healthy sits between the 5th and 85th percentile for that exact age and sex. A single number cannot do that job.
The index is nearly two centuries old. Adolphe Quetelet, a Belgian astronomer and statistician, divided weight by height squared in 1832 while building a statistical portrait of l'homme moyen, the average man of a population. He was describing groups, not diagnosing individuals, and the ratio was never intended to be read off a chart in a consulting room. It only picked up the name body mass index in 1972, when Ancel Keys tested it against the other weight-for-height measures of the day and found it the best of a poor field for population work.
That history explains both why BMI survives and why it irritates people. It survives because it is almost free: two numbers anyone can measure, a formula that behaves the same in every clinic and every country, and decades of data linking the bands to rates of type 2 diabetes, heart disease and joint problems across large groups. Sorting a population into rough risk tiers is exactly the job it was built for, and nothing cheaper does that job better.
What it cannot do is tell you what you are made of. BMI measures weight against height, not fat against lean tissue, and it has no idea where the weight sits. A rower and a sedentary office worker of the same height and weight get the same number, and only one of them has a problem to solve. Distribution matters as much as total, which is why the NHS pairs the index with a tape measure: a waist over 94 cm in men or over 80 cm in women signals raised risk even when BMI reads normal, and over 102 cm or 88 cm respectively signals high risk.
So treat the number as a question rather than an answer. If it lands in the healthy band and your waist is under those thresholds, there is little here to act on. If it is high, your waist, your blood pressure and your blood sugar will tell you far more about what to do next than the index itself. And if you are adding muscle on purpose, expect BMI to rise, and judge the result by the tape rather than the chart.

Frequently asked questions
What is a healthy BMI?
The World Health Organization puts the healthy range at 18.5 to 24.9 for adults. Below 18.5 is classed as underweight, 25 to 29.9 as overweight, and 30 and above as obese. The band is wide on purpose: at 1.70 m it covers everything from 53.5 kg to 72.0 kg, which is a spread of nearly nineteen kilos.
Is BMI accurate for muscular people?
No. Muscle is denser than fat, so a trained body weighs more for the same size and the index reads high. Rugby forwards, sprinters and most serious lifters land in the overweight or obese bands with single-digit body fat. If you carry visible muscle, use a waist measurement or a body fat estimate instead and treat BMI as background noise.
What BMI is considered obese?
A BMI of 30 or above. The WHO splits it further into class I from 30 to 34.9, class II from 35 to 39.9, and class III at 40 and above, which is sometimes called severe obesity. The classes matter clinically because risk rises steeply between them rather than smoothly.
Does BMI work for children?
Not in the adult form. Children and teenagers are still growing, and body composition changes with age and sex, so the same number means different things at 7 and at 15. Paediatric BMI is read against age and sex percentile curves from the CDC or the WHO growth standards, where the healthy band is the 5th to the 85th percentile. Use a chart made for children, or ask a doctor.
What should my weight be for my height?
Multiply your height in metres by itself, then multiply that by 18.5 for the bottom of the healthy range and by 24.9 for the top. At 1.75 m that gives 56.7 kg to 76.3 kg, or 125 lb to 168 lb. The calculator above does it for your height and tells you how far outside the range you are, if you are outside it at all.
Is BMI different for men and women?
The formula and the cutoffs are the same for both. Women carry more essential fat than men at any given BMI, which is one reason the index is a poor measure of body composition, but the WHO thresholds were set on mixed adult populations and are not split by sex. Age and sex are only used on this page for context, not in the sum.
Should Asian adults use lower BMI thresholds?
Often, yes. A WHO expert consultation in 2004 found that many Asian populations show raised diabetes and cardiovascular risk at a lower BMI than European populations, and proposed action points at 23 for overweight and 27.5 for obesity. Several countries, including Singapore, China, Japan and India, use thresholds in that region. It is a public health trigger point, not a separate diagnosis.
